A24 is a film production and distribution company that has gained significant recognition for its art-horror films. They are known for producing and distributing unique and unconventional horror films that often subvert genre conventions and push boundaries. A24βs horror films are typically characterized by their eerie atmospheres, subtle scares, and thought-provoking themes, and they have been praised for their artistic merit and ability to unsettle audiences.
